public ReturnService(IReturnRepository _iReturnRepository) { iReturnRepository = _iReturnRepository; }
public ReturnService(IReturnRepository assetsReturnRep) { _assetsReturnRep = assetsReturnRep; }
public ReturnManager(IReturnRepository repository) : base(repository) { }
/// <summary> /// Initializes a new instance of the <see cref="RentalController" /> class. /// </summary> public ReturnController() { this.returnTransaction = new ReturnTransactionRepository(); this.itemReturn = new ReturnRepository(); }
public ReturnController() { this.returnRepository = new ReturnRepository(); }
} // 出库管理业务 /// <summary> /// 参数形式初始化仓储类 /// </summary> /// <param name="unitContext">上下文</param> /// <param name="arvRepository">档案管理</param> /// <param name="arvBoxRepository">档案盒管理</param> /// <param name="lendRepository">借阅管理</param> /// <param name="returnRepository">归还管理</param> /// <param name="outCabRepository">出库管理</param> public BaseArvOpService(IUnitOfWorkContext unitContext, IArvRepository arvRepository, IArvBoxRepository arvBoxRepository, ILendRepository lendRepository, IReturnRepository returnRepository, IArvLendReturnRepository arvLendReturnRepository, IOutCabRepository outCabRepository) : base(unitContext) { this.arvRepository = arvRepository; this.arvBoxRepository = arvBoxRepository; this.lendRepository = lendRepository; this.returnRepository = returnRepository; this.outCabRepository = outCabRepository; this.arvLendReturnRepository = arvLendReturnRepository; }